What is setting?
Setting is WHEN and WHERE the story takes place
What is a stanza?
A grouped set of lines within a poem.
What are context clues?
Hints in the text that help readers determine the meaning of unfamiliar words.

What is theme?
The big lesson or message the author wants the readers to learn from the story.
What are characters? Provide an example
Characters are the person, animal or creatures in a story.
What is a simile?
A comparison between two like things that uses like or as.
What is the main idea?
The most important point or message of a text.

Name the 5 plot elements of a story
1. Exposition / Introdution
2. Rising action
3. Climax
4. Falling action
5. Resolution
